pivot & unpivot 11g新特性1     pivot以列-值对的形式出现,典型的行转列报表函数。create table test_demo(id int,name varchar(20),nums int);  ---- 创建表 insert&n
原创 2017-05-22 11:31:53
1566阅读
SELECT * FROM (SELECT 'syr1' SYR, 'xyx' XX FROM DUAL)PIVOT(MAX(XX) -- pivot一定要用到聚合函数 FOR SYR IN('syr1' "syr1", 'syr2' "syr2", 'syr3' "syr3", 'syr4' "s ...
转载 2021-09-02 11:33:00
1267阅读
2评论
with temp as( select '湖北省' province,'武汉市' city,'第一' ranking from dual union all select '湖北省' province,'孝感市' city,'第二' ranking from
原创 2024-09-06 11:48:39
120阅读
摘要:(简要介绍Oracle11g SQL的新功能 pivot/unpivot 的使用方法以及如何使用它们做到行列转换. 蓄势以久的Oracle 11g 终于七月敲锣打鼓隆重推出,接下来就是网上漫天盖地的新功能介绍。11g面向开发的新功能本来就不多,掰着手指头也就是pivot和查询结果缓存的新Hint。本以为不久就会有人详述,谁知盼到两眼欲穿,大家还是翻来覆去的讨论DBA的自动分区之类。Oracle自己的门脸上到是每每用客气的冷漠写着“马上就来” (coming soon),可这马上都转眼都快马上了一个月了,还迟迟不见盖头掀起来。
转载 精选 2012-12-22 16:45:22
5659阅读
pivot的格式selectfrom(inner_query)pivot(aggreate_functionforpivot_columnin(listofvalues))orderby...;用法举例:selectfrom(selectmonth,prd_type_id,amountfromall_sales)pivot(sum(amount)formonthin(1asJAN,2asFEB,3
原创 2018-07-25 21:16:44
7385阅读
1点赞
一.你需要准备?Oracle 11g+二.基本介绍SELECT 语句pivot_clause允许您编写交叉表位查询,将行旋转到列中,在旋转过程中聚合数据。透视是数据仓库中的一项关键技术。在其中,您将多行输入转换为数据仓库中更少且通常更宽的行。透视时,将针对数据透视列值列表中的每个项应用聚合运算符。透视列不能包含任意表达式。如果需要在表达式上透视,则应在 PIVOT 操作之前将表达式别名...
原创 2021-07-08 13:58:46
10000+阅读
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> &lt
转载 2024-06-30 10:19:35
34阅读
# Android中ImageView宽度固定高度固定的实现 在Android开发中,ImageView是用于显示图片的组件。我们经常需要通过设置ImageView的宽度和高度来控制图片的显示效果。在某些情况下,我们可能希望固定ImageView的宽度,而高度可以根据内容自动调整。本文将讨论如何在XML布局中实现这一需求,并提供相应的代码示例。 ## ImageView的属性设置 在XML
原创 11月前
67阅读
# iOS 顶部固定的布局实现 在iOS应用开发中,界面设计的灵活性往往是决定用户体验的重要因素之一。特别是在处理顶部固定的视图时,合理的布局方式可以显著提升界面的可用性和美观度。本文将介绍如何实现顶部固定的布局,并提供相应的代码示例。 ## 什么是顶部固定布局? 顶部固定布局是指在滚动视图中,顶部的元素(例如导航栏、工具栏)不会随着内容的滚动而消失,而是继续保持在可视区域内,通常
原创 10月前
19阅读
## Java 数量固定的实现教程 在Java中,当我们需要处理一个个数固定的数据集合时,常常会使用集合类,如`ArrayList`、`HashMap`等。这些集合类允许您根据需要动态地添加或删除元素。本文将逐步教会您如何实现一个个数固定的Java应用。 ### 流程步骤 | 步骤 | 描述 | | ----
原创 10月前
9阅读
# Java固定参数 在Java中,方法的参数通常是固定的,即在方法定义时必须指定参数的类型和数量。然而,在某些情况下,我们可能需要接受固定数量的参数,这就是Java中的固定参数(Variable Arguments)。 固定参数允许我们在方法调用时传递任意数量的参数,从而灵活地适应不同的需求。这对于编写通用的工具方法或者处理可变数量参数的场景非常有用。 ## 可变参数语法 Jav
原创 2023-08-19 11:23:19
526阅读
# 实现 Java 属性固定 作为一名经验丰富的开发者,我将指导你如何实现 Java 中的属性固定。在本文中,我将为你介绍整个过程,并提供每个步骤所需的代码示例和解释。 ## 整体流程 下面的表格展示了实现 Java 属性固定的整体流程: | 步骤 | 描述 | | --- | --- | | 1 | 定义一个基本的数据结构,以存储属性名称和值 | | 2 | 创建一个容器,用于存储
原创 2024-02-04 08:18:48
73阅读
## Java固定参数 在Java编程中,我们经常会遇到需要接受不同数量参数的情况。一种常见的需求是在方法中允许传递固定数量的参数。幸运的是,Java提供了一种灵活的方式来处理这种情况,即使用不固定参数(Variable Arguments)。 固定参数是Java 5版本引入的一个特性。它允许我们在方法中声明一个参数,该参数可以接受任意数量的值。这种灵活性使得我们可以编写更加通用和可扩展
原创 2023-08-30 07:22:47
317阅读
这是Java5以后版本的一个新特性,因此就要注意这个只有Java5以后的版本支持,在介绍不定项参数之前首先想象一个当需要用一个方法来除了若干个(不定,可能一个,可能N个)类型相同的数值进行某种运算的时候,使用哪种方法时可以解决。有的人会说用方法重载,确实方法的重载可以解决这样的问题,但是当有四个这汇总参数数量不同,类型相同的情况时这个方法还可以。但是当有N个的时候,难道要将方法重载N次吗?可能有人
1. 概述本文,我们来分享 SQL 执行的第四部分,SQL 执行后,响应的结果集 ResultSet 的处理,涉及 executor/resultset、executor/result、cursor 包。整体类图如下:核心类是 ResultSetHandler 接口及其实现类 DefaultResultSetHandler 。在它的代码逻辑中,会调用类图中的其它类,实现将查询结
CREATETABLE test1([month] varchar(15), val1 int)INSERTINTO test1VALUES('Jan',70),('Feb',12),('Mar',12),('Apr',14);SELECT*FROM(SELECT[month], val1 FROM test1)AS original    PIVOT(   &nbs
原创 2013-12-28 10:47:51
815阅读
语法如下: SELECT ... FROM ... PIVOT [XML] (pivot_clause pivot_for_clause pivot_in_clause ) WHERE ... (1)pivot_clause: definesthe columns to be aggregated
转载 2019-08-09 14:48:00
107阅读
IF OBJECT_ID('dbo.PIVOTDemo') IS NOT NULL DROP Table PIVOTDemo ; Create Table PIVOTDemo ( column_1 varchar(2) null, column_2 int null, column_3 varchar(10) null ) ; insert into PIVOTDemo(co
原创 2012-05-03 00:55:38
563阅读
之前写过一篇文章是专门说明对于固定列如何进行行列转换,
转载 2013-08-09 23:12:00
100阅读
2评论
js 固定传参 CreationTime--2018年7月2日15点18分 Author:Marydon /** * 声明一个函数 * @explain 传参个数不确定 */ function test() { // 如何取值? // 需要传参个数和传参顺序 var name = argument
原创 2023-03-01 16:01:13
131阅读
  • 1
  • 2
  • 3
  • 4
  • 5